虚拟主机免费SSL证书部署指南!安全加密,轻松上手!_重复

虚拟主机 0

​虚拟主机免费SSL证书部署指南:安全加密,轻松上手!​

在当今互联网环境中,​​网站安全​​已成为用户信任的基石。据统计,超过85%的用户会主动关闭未启用HTTPS的页面,而搜索引擎对HTTPS站点的排名权重也显著提升。但对于虚拟主机用户而言,如何​​零成本部署SSL证书​​并确保长期有效?本文将拆解全流程,涵盖从证书申请到疑难排查的完整方案。

虚拟主机免费SSL证书部署指南!安全加密,轻松上手!_重复


​为什么虚拟主机更需要免费SSL证书?​

虚拟主机因其共享资源的特性,安全风险往往更高。免费SSL证书不仅能​​加密数据传输​​,还能避免因浏览器警告导致的流量流失。个人观点:​​Let’s Encrypt​​虽是免费证书的标杆,但其90天的有效期设计实则倒逼用户养成定期维护的习惯,反而提升了长期安全性。

​适用场景对比​​:

证书类型

适用场景

验证复杂度

DV证书

个人博客、测试环境

域名验证(10分钟)

OV/EV证书

企业官网、电商平台

人工审核(1-7天)


​三步获取免费SSL证书​

  1. ​选择工具​​:推荐​​Certbot​​(Apache/Nginx)或​​acme.sh​​(支持泛域名),两者均支持自动化部署。Windows用户可通过WSL安装Ubuntu子系统运行acme.sh。

  2. ​域名验证​​:

    • HTTP验证:需在网站根目录放置验证文件。

    • DNS验证:适用于泛域名,需手动添加TXT记录。

  3. ​下载证书文件​​:通常包含.crt(证书)、.key(私钥)和chain.pem(中间证书),缺一不可。

​操作示例(Certbot)​​:


​虚拟主机面板的配置技巧​

不同控制面板的部署逻辑差异较大:

  • ​cPanel​​:通过SSL/TLS管理器上传证书文件,并开启AutoSSL实现自动续期。

  • ​Plesk​​:使用Let’s Encrypt插件,支持一键申请和强制HTTPS跳转。

  • ​无面板​​:需手动修改Web服务器配置(如Nginx的ssl_certificate路径)。

​关键配置项​​:

  • Apache需启用mod_ssl模块,并检查httpd.conf中的SSLEngine on

  • Nginx需监听443端口,且 cipher suite 需包含TLSv1.3以兼容现代浏览器。


​常见问题与高阶优化​

​证书链缺失​​?合并中间证书即可:

​强制HTTPS跳转​​:

  • Apache用户在.htaccess中添加:

  • Nginx配置中需单独设置80端口的301跳转。

​个人建议​​:部署后立即使用​​SSL Labs​​检测评分,确保A级以上。若发现“混合内容”警告,需替换网页中的HTTP资源链接为相对路径或HTTPS绝对路径。


​免费≠低效:长期维护策略​

  • ​自动化续期​​:Certbot的crontab任务可解决90天有效期问题,命令certbot renew搭配--pre-hook重启服务。

  • ​国密证书兼容性​​:部分香港主机已支持SM2算法,但需确认服务器是否编译GMSSL模块。

​数据佐证​​:2025年全球约42%的网站使用免费SSL证书,其中Let’s Encrypt占比达78%。这一趋势表明,免费证书在安全性和易用性上已足够支撑大多数场景。

​最后提醒​​:私钥文件(.key)必须严格限制权限(如chmod 400),避免泄露导致中间人攻击。安全无小事,但通过标准化流程,虚拟主机用户完全能以零成本构建企业级防护。